How much does it cost to rent a home in Boardwalk Park Place?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Boardwalk Park Place 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,449 | $895 | $2,600 |
Boardwalk Park Place 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,171 | $1,300 | $4,950 |
| Boardwalk Park Place 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,180 | $1,900 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Boardwalk Park Place
What type of rentals are currently available in Boardwalk Park Place?
There are currently 91 Apartments for Rent in Boardwalk Park Place, FL with pricing that ranges from $800 to $3,101. There are also 135 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Boardwalk Park Place ranging from $799 to $11,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Boardwalk Park Place?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Boardwalk Park Place ranges from $799 to $11,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,923.
